What's the Job?

Ready to accelerate your career while helping our customers move forward? As a Technician at Penske, you'll do exactly that. Here, you'll do preventative maintenance and minor repairs on the newest and best maintained fleet of vehicles in the industry. You will help our customers keep their vehicles in shape and on the road.

Whether you're looking for your first job out of school or have some vehicle repair experience and are looking to switch gears, becoming a Penske Technician may be a great fit for you.

Why is this job awesome? For starters, no day is the same. You'll get to work on lots of different types of equipment-not just one manufacturer. We work hard to get the job done, but we also make sure you have the time you need to do the job right. Safety and reliability are our top priorities.

Working alongside experienced supervisors and master technicians, we'll teach you about our vehicle maintenance processes and the cutting-edge technology we use. And we will make sure you are getting the industry certified training you need to succeed and grow your career. You'll learn from the best in the industry. We also take pride in how clean our facilities are, and we provide you with all the necessary major shop tools.

If you are mechanically inclined or have completed any vehicle repair training, are willing to learn, and interested in a stable career with a lot of opportunity for growth, join our team.

Main Responsibilities:

- Making sure vehicles are maintained and safe for our customers

- Using Penske's tools and technologies to log, research and complete repairs, including basic vehicle diagnostics

- Doing preventative maintenance repairs-like replacing or rotating tires-and completing vehicle component lubrication and replacement, some electrical system repairs, and cooling system maintenance on gas and diesel engine vehicles

- Partnering with your manager to learn new skills using Penske's technician training and hands-on coaching

- Working on other projects and tasks as assigned by supervisor

Qualifications:

- High school diploma or equivalent preferred; vocational or technical certification in vehicle repair preferred

- Basic mechanical aptitude and 1-2 years of automotive or diesel repair experience (preferred)

- Valid driver's license

- The ability to solve problems and comfort using tools

- Excellent customer service skills and communication skills

- The ability to work well as part of a team and outside

- Basic computer skills

- The associate will be required to understand and comply with specific instructions, guidelines, rules, regulations, or other information established by Penske management

- The associate must be able to perform all work adhering to DOT, OSHA, and all Penske safety and maintenance policies; including but not limited to the correct selection and use of appropriate tools, PPE, machine guarding, and established best safety practice.

- Regular, predictable, full attendance is an essential function of the job

- As this position requires driving Penske and customer vehicles, it is regulated by the DOT and requires a current driver qualification file to be maintained as required by the role. The driver qualification file includes: an annual motor vehicle records (MVR) check, a successfully completed DOT Physical, and Safety Performance History records request from prior employers in the last 3 years. Additionally, CDL holders will have a DOT Drug Screening within 30 days of start and subject to a FMCSA Clearinghouse review.

- Willingness to work the required schedule, work at the specific location required, complete Penske employment application, submit to a background screening (to include criminal checks, past employment and education), the ability to pass a drug screen and physical as required by the Department of Transportation, and potential travel within a near geography for training are required

This position is regulated by the Department of Transportation or designated as safety sensitive by the company, and the ability to work in a constant state of alertness and in a safe manner is required. Associates must have the ability to accept responsibility for their own safety, as well as the safety of others.

Physical Requirements: The physical and mental dem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an associate to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

- While performing the duties of this job, the associate will be required to move frequently, stand, walk, climb, bend, and sit for extended length of time throughout their scheduled working period.

- The associate is required to use their hands on a routine and daily basis to grasp, reach, touch, handle, feel, and/or otherwise operate required tools or controls.

- The associate must be able to work safely at heights using applicable ladders and elevated working platforms.

- The associate must be able to safely work in all weather conditions.

- Given the frequent movement of large trucks through the workplace, the associate must be able to see and hear in order to safely navigate the work environment.

- The associate must be able to regularly lift and/or move up to 50lbs/23kg and occasionally lift and/or move up to 100lbs/45kg. This position also requires the ability to push/pull truck tires on a regular basis that exceed 100 pounds.
